How to reach the university by car, train or plane



BY TRAIN:

Konstanz can easily be reached by train from Northern and Western Germany, from the regions of Frankfurt and Stuttgart and from Switzerland. The main station is called Konstanz Hbf. There is a bus stop in front of the station. Buses no. 9A or 9B leave every fifteen minutes. There is another bus stop directly at the main entrance of the university (Section A).




BY PLANE:

The nearest international airports are those in Zurich (Switzerland) and in Stuttgart. It is also possible to reach Konstanz via Frankfurt or Munich airport. From Frankfurt airport, there are daily Lufthansa flights to Friedrichshafen, a small local airport on the northern shore of the lake. From Munich, there is a regular plane to Friedrichshafen as well, but from Tuesday to Friday only.

Konstanz can easily be reached by train from Zurich. The railway station is located in the basement of the airport. A return ticket Zurich-Airport/Konstanz costs 43.00 SFR, a one way ticket 25.00 SFR.

From Stuttgart airport you have to take the Underground (German: S-Bahn) to the main train station, Stuttgart Hauptbahnhof, and then the train to Konstanz. You have to change once, the journey takes about two and a half hours.

Going by train to Konstanz from Frankfurt airport takes about four hours. To reach the main station you have to take the S-Bahn. There is a direct train from Frankfurt Hauptbahnhof every two hours.

The journey from Munich airport to Konstanz takes at least four hours. You have to change at least once, usually twice or thrice.

From Friedrichshafen airport one needs to travel by bus to Meersburg/Fähre (ferry), and then cross the lake by ferry. At the Konstanz ferry station, you can reach the university by bus (no. 1, then change to no. 9).




BY CAR:

From Stuttgart:
Take the motorway A81, at intersection Hegaukreuz you continue on federal road (German: Bundesstraße) B33 to Konstanz. In Konstanz you have to follow the signs Universität
.

From Zurich:
Take the motorway N7 to Kreuzlingen/Konstanz, where you cross the border to Germany. You drive around the city (you can't go wrong, there is only one road). After crossing the bridge over the Rhine, you have to follow the signs Universität.

There are two big parking lots (fee: 2.50 DM a day, Sunday), lot Süd and lot Nord (follow the signs). From there you walk about 150m to the main entrance of the university (Section A).
